What is Sustainable development and environmental protection?

 

Important concepts like environmental preservation and sustainable development aim to enhance the planet's ecosystems and natural resources while advancing the welfare of both the present and the future generations. They underline how important it is to maintain a balance among the social, economic, and environmental facets of human life because they are interconnected. Sustainable development is a growth plan that meets current requirements while without compromising the capacity of future generations to meet their own. It recognises that when pursuing economic growth, social justice, long-term economic viability, and environmental sustainability must all be given top priority.

 

Environmental protection, on the other hand, is only concerned with preserving and safeguarding the natural environment. It comprises preventing or reducing the detrimental effects that human activity has on ecosystems, biodiversity, natural resources, and the condition of the environment as a whole. It also involves promoting eco-friendly habits that lessen waste creation, pollution, and resource depletion.

 

Although it may seem like environmental sustainability and sustainable development have the same goals, they actually have a number of differences. Despite the fact that their core objectives of safeguarding natural resources and creating more energy-efficient projects and practises are the same, the two parties that are focused on them may disagree on the relative importance of various actions. 

 

The goal of environmental sustainability is to lessen environmental damage and pollution while preserving natural resources and developing other energy sources. Tree replanting, keeping wetlands, and protecting natural areas from resource extraction are just a few of the initiatives with a strong environmental sustainability foundation. The fundamental criticism of environmental sustainability initiatives is that they occasionally prioritise their goals over those of an emerging industrial society.

 

 

Sustainable development is the practise of planning and executing land and construction projects in a way that minimises the harm they cause to the environment by enabling them to construct energy-efficient, self-sufficient models. Geothermal heating systems, solar or wind power generation systems, or even participation in cap and trade agreements can all be used to achieve this. The main criticism of sustainable development is that it doesn't go far enough in protecting the environment right away and is based on the fallacy that environmental safeguards may be put in place in one part of the world to make up for harm done in another.

 

 

Here are some fundamental principles and strategies for Sustainable development and environmental protection:

 

1. Protecting and exploiting natural resources responsibly: To accomplish this, it is vital to manage resources like water, forests, minerals, and energy in a way that preserves their availability for future generations. It entails encouraging resource efficiency, water management, and sustainable forestry practises.

 

 

2. Biodiversity conservation: It is crucial to safeguard and conserve the variety of species on Earth if ecological stability and resilience are to be maintained. Examples of conservation activities include the establishment of protected areas, habitat restoration, and the prevention of extinction of species.

 

 

3. Trash management and pollution prevention: Managing trash and preventing pollution are both essential components of environmental protection. In order to do this, strategies must be put in place to reduce air and water pollution, embrace the circular economy's principles to reduce waste creation, and promote waste recycling and proper disposal.

 

 

4. Sustainable urban planning and infrastructure development: Sustainable city and infrastructure planning can lessen adverse environmental effects and enhance livability. This includes having access to parks, efficient garbage disposal methods, and transit infrastructure.

 

 

5. Climate change adaptation and mitigation: Addressing climate change is necessary for both environmental preservation and sustainable development. Lowering greenhouse gas emissions through the use of clean energy, increasing energy efficiency, and changing consumption patterns are the key objectives of mitigation methods. Planning for and responding to climate change effects, such as rising sea levels, extreme weather, and altered precipitation patterns, are all part of the adaptation process.

 

 

6. Education and information: Promoting environmental education and awareness is necessary to encourage a sense of responsibility and support sustainable practises among individuals, communities, and businesses. By teaching people about the need of environmental conservation, it empowers people to take action.

 

 

Governments, international organisations, corporations, communities, and individuals all have vital roles to play in advancing sustainable development and environmental protection. Cooperation, legal frameworks, incentives, and technological innovation are crucial to achieving these goals and creating a future that is more ecologically aware and sustainable.
